a = faktor. bilangan acak sebesar 7,4,1,8,5,2,9. acak sehingga tersusun secara teratur menurut aturan tertentu. Sebuah Angka Acak 3, 1, 4, 2. random() - 0. Pembuatan bilangan pseudo-acak melibatkan proses penggunaan algoritma deterministik yang menghasilkan urutan angka yang propertinya kira-kira menyerupai bilangan acak. Tanggapan dari saya : Dijelaskan dalam modul 1 (1. x(0) = 0 1. Algoritma Pseudocode. kemunculan dari setiap angka. A, Ruang 212 Universitas Pamulang. Data awal: [5, 2, 4, 6, 1, 3]. Pilih dua buah bilangan prima rahasia, p dan q, yang masing-masing kongruen dengan 3 (mod 4). Selanjutnya, Partai Kebangkitan Bangsa. Memahami kelemahan algoritma penting untuk memilih konfigurasi kripto yang tepat saat mengembangkan perangkat lunak atau membangun sistem jaringan. 11) 1. [1] 2) Blum-Blum-Shub: Algoritma Blum-Blum-Shub (BBS). Uniform distribution dibutuhkan pada algoritmaWebAngka yang ditemukan berikutnya dalam daftar memperkirakan jarak antara bumi dengan matahari A adalah bilangan pembangkit bilangan acak. Saya menawarkan solusi algoritma sebagai berikut: Step 1: INPUT vector berupa numerik yang tidak berurut, misal dinotasikan sebagai a dengan n buah elemen. Langsung aja yuk kita lihat source code algoritma bubble sort di bahasa C++. Mampu mengimplementasikan algoritma pengurutan insertion sort dengan berbagai macam parameter berupa tipe data primitif atau tipe Generic. E. Baik langsung saja simak penjelasan. p. Bentuk angka 2 digit yang baru: angka 10 ditambah 6 kali. // Lakukan inisiasi awal 4. Dua Cara Menyusun Algoritma: Flowchart & Pseucode. angka 75. Deskripsi. . : Algoritma Fisher -Yates Shuffle adalah algoritma yang digunakan untuk mengacak urutan sekelompok angka. Pilih satu sel secara acak sebagai current cell. Penerima membangkitkan angka acak juga. biasakan kita harus tau bagaimana alur algoritma program yang kita buat : Pertama kita mau membuat program acak dadu yang bisa di ulang ulang terus dimana sampai pada keadaan untuk keluar dari program, jadi program akan terus berjalan sebelum kita close. Ini mendekati sifat-sifat urutan nomor acak. Langkah yang pertama harus kita lakukan adalah: mengacak angka. Menghasilkan angka random yang kita inginkan, ketika run berkali-kali hasil pasti berubah, Karena Srand() memberikan fungsi acak benih baru, titik awal (biasanya angka acak dihitung dengan mengambil nomor sebelumnya (atau biji) dan kemudian melakukan banyak operasi pada angka tersebut untuk menghasilkan angka berikutnya. Algoritma shell sort yang digunakan untuk sorting huruf dan angka 2. Apakah suara bel pintu? Start; Angkat dan menjawab telepon; Mematikan alarm;. PEMBANGKIT BILANGAN ACAK (Random Number Generator) Mata Kuliah Pemodelan & Simulasi Jurusan Teknik Informatika Universitas Komputer Indonesia Universitas Komputer Indonesia Random Number G. Bangkitkan sebuah bilangan acak u dari distribusi uniform U(0,1) 2. Kata Pengantar – Posting ini adalah bagian dari seri Program Integrasi UI5. Untuk menjawab soal tersebut maka kita akan menggunakan metode seleksi langsung untuk mengurutkan. Algoritma Randomized: Dalam algoritma acak, kami menggunakan angka acak sehingga memberikan manfaat segera. Berikut adalah nama-nama dari jenis-jenis PRNG yang terkenal: Middle-square methodAlgoritma mengurutkan 4 bilangan acak kali ini saya sajikan dalam bahasa diskripsi, yaitu : A. Berdasarkan hasil pengujian algoritma FYS lebih lamban dengan waktu akses rata-rata 0,25% sedangkan LCM 0,02%. Keacakan U akan semakin baik jika kita bisa mengambil nilai m bilangan prima sebesar mungkin. 1. Kali ini saya akan membahas contoh flowchart mengurutkan 3 bilangan secara acak. Algoritma dapat dibuat dalam format yang berbeda. Dikarenakan sistemnya yang sangat. Komputer menghasilkan nomor acak untuk segala sesuatu mulai dari kriptografi hingga gim video dan perjudian. WebMengurutkan data acak menjadi data yang urut termasuk pelajaran dasar pada materi pemrograman. Algoritma Menjumlahkan Dua Angka. PENDAHULUAN Pseudo-Random Number Generator (PRNG) merupakan algoritma yang digunakan untuk menghasilkan beberapa bilangan dengan acak. Algoritma mengurutkan bilangan acak : 1. a = faktor. Sebuah Angka Acak 3, 1, 4, 2. Berikut adalah beberapa komponen kunci dari rumus ini: 1. Jika hasilnya minus (-) maka bil pertama < bil kedua. Ada dua kategori angka acak - angka acak "benar". Random Number Generator, juga disebut RNG. Algoritma yang dikembangkan diterapkan menggunakan. randint. Algoritma Algoritma sorting adalah kumpulan langkah-langkah penyelesaian dalam suatu masalah dengan metodeBerdasarkan algoritma di atas, fungsi Random(n) adalah pembangkit angka acak yang menghasilkan sebuah angka acak dengan memanggil RandomGenerator(). pembangkitan parameter kunci pada algoritma kunci-public seperti Elliptic Curve dan RSA, atau dalam pembangkitan initialization vectorpada algoritma kun ci-simeteri, dan masih banyak lainnya. Proses ini akan terus diulang sampai elemen terakhir atau sampai tidak ada lagi elemen. Algoritma Dengan Cepat Mensimulasikan Lemparan Dadu yang Dimuat. Salah satu cara untuk menghasilkan angka acak antara lain menggunakan fungsi padat peluang. Saya kira kira mirip , karena keacakan yang sebenarnya adalah misteri yang agak sulit dipahami dalam matematika dan ilmu komputer. Inisialisasi ini dilakukan secara acak sebanyak jumlah kromosom/populasi yang diinginkan. Algoritma LCM sangat sederhana, sehingga banyak yang menggunakannya untuk membangkitkan sederet angka atau bilangan acak. Soal Mengurutkan Angka dengan Algoritma Quick Sort. 2 Algoritma Greedy Metode konvensional lain dalam menyelesaikan TSP yaitu dengan menggunakan algoritma greedy. Barisan bit acak dihasilkan dengan melakukan iterasi berikut sepanjang yang diinginkan: a. b. Selection Sort secara Descending 5. Metode pertama adalah metode pembalikan. Tapi tenang, program yang menjadi contoh di sini tidak akan sampai serumit program Netflix ataupun YouTube. 1. Pilihlah soal dengan variabel acak k diantara 1 sampai dengan N (jumlah soal yang belum dicoret) 3. Saat Anda bekerja dengan data sungguhan, akan ada banyak sekali variabel yang masuk, bahkan setelah proses standarisasi. Algoritma Randomized: Dalam algoritma acak, kami menggunakan angka acak sehingga memberikan manfaat segera. 2. Pertama. Tabel I menunjukkan cara pengerjaan algoritma Fisher-Yates, dimana Range adalah panjang bilangan yang belum terpilih, Random merupakan. Seluruh pengujian tersebut dinamakan dengan ‘Diehard Battery of Randomness Test’, atau ‘Diehard Test’. print ("Masukkan bilangan : ") bil = int (input ()) if bil % 2 == 0: print (str (bil) + " adalah bilangan genap") else: print (str (bil) + " adalah. Algoritma judi online biasanya menggunakan teknologi Rando. Dalam keamanan komputer, pustaka crypto banyak digunakan dari tingkat dasar seperti algoritma perlindungan kata sandi hingga. Algoritma acak shuffle tidak bias de-facto adalah Shuffle Fisher-Yates (alias Knuth). Diskusi 2 - Algoritma dan PemogramanWebJudul Unit : Mengimplementasikan Algoritma Pemrograman. WebTranskripsi. Lalu program akan mengeluarkan angka acak yang berasal dari fungsi random. I. Sebelum membangkitkan angka acak harus dipastikan nilai interval angka acak yang dibentuk sudah tersedia. Pengertian algoritma pencarian. Setiap angka yang akan diurutkan perlu di simpan ke dalam sebuah array. Ini dilakukan dengan menghitung berapa banyak bit, numBits, Anda perlu mengekspresikan bilangan bulat hingga maks. WebAlgoritma Insertion Sort Di Golang - Insertion Sort merupakan salah satu algoritma pengurutan yang dimana melakukan perbandingkan elemen array. In: Bell System Technical Journal, 36 (1957), pp. LAB SHEET ALGORITMA DAN STRUKTUR DATA Semester : 4 Pengenalan Algoritma dan Program 200 menit No. Rujukan. 2. Apa itu Algoritma Pemrograman? Cara Penyajian Algoritma. Jika demikian, Anda dapat menggunakan algoritma seed yang lebih tua dengan memanggil fungsi mt_srand() untuk menempatkan generator angka acak dan melewatkan MT_RAND_PHP sebagai nilai parameter kedua. Baca juga: Prabowo-Gibran Unggul di. Proses menghasilkan bilangan acak dengan algoritma LCM dengan nilai a = 601, b = 707 dan m = 60 adalah sebagai berikut: 0. Angka yang benar-benar random diperlukan untuk state awal. — hakiko sumber 17 . Pada zaman dahulu bilangan acak diperoleh dengan cara melempar dadu atau mengocok kartu. getTime(). We would like to show you a description here but the site won’t allow us. Algoritma ini disebut dengan istilah bahasa pemrograman. Pseudocode adalah sebuah prosedur perintah yang mirip dengan bahasa pemrograman yang. Langkah 6 – Kami hampir selesai, sekarang apa yang dilakukan algoritma adalah memilih angka acak dari 0-1. WebUntuk membuat string alfanumerik acak yang memiliki dua huruf dan dua angka, gunakan rumus ini: = CHAR (RANDBETWEEN (65,90)) & CHAR (RANDBETWEEN (65,90)) & RANDBETWEEN (10,99) Dan Anda akan mendapatkan string berikut dalam rentang yang berisi dua huruf dan dua angka: : Anda dapat mengubah argumen untuk mendapatkan. Namun, kekurangannya adalah tidak dapat menjamin solusi yang dihasilkan. 3. Saat menulis algoritma pemrograman flowchart, ada beberapa hal yang harus diperhatikan, di antaranya: Itulah. Jika di implementasikan dengan benar maka hasil dari algoritma ini tidak akan berat sebelah sehingga setiap permutasi memiliki kemungkinan yang sama. dan sudah. Sebelum perulangan, variabel max_num akan diisi dengan nilai element pertama array input. 6. Generator angka pseudo-acak adalah algoritma yang digunakan untuk menghasilkan urutan acak. Dalam ilmu ekonomi, model Ramsey–Cass–Koopmans bersifat deterministik. Hasil yang diperoleh hanya berupa barisan bilangan 1 dan 2 seperti berikut: Program membangkitkan bilangan acak bulat antara (0,m) di R. Pivot jenis ini bisa kita gunakan apaliba List yang akan disusun memiliki angka yang benar benar acak. Buat algorima untuk mengurutkan bilangan dari kecil ke besar. Cara kerja algoritma kmeans adalah sebagai berikut: Tentukan jumlah cluster K. 7. Angka acak membantu dalam menentukan hasil yang diharapkan. Surya Kencana No. Math. Buat algorima untuk mengurutkan bilangan dari kecil ke besar. Metode modern yang digunakan untuk menghasilkan permutasi acak dimulai dari angka 1 sampai N. Setiap langkah yang telah ditentukan harus terdefinisi dengan jelas dan tepat sehingga. Buatlah algoritma yang direpresentasikan dalam bentuk flowchart dan pseudocode untuk mengurutkan data tersebut. RNG adalah sebuah program komputer yang menghasilkan urutan angka yang tidak memiliki pola atau keteraturan. Saat pemain menekan tombol “putar”, RNG memilih nomor acak yang sesuai dengan kombinasi simbol tertentu pada gulungan. Kedua, prosesnya transparan dan dapat diverifikasi karena angka acak dihasilkan secara objektif oleh algoritma RNG. Di lain waktu, mereka menghasilkan angka “pseudorandom” dengan menggunakan algoritma sehingga hasilnya tampak acak, meskipun tidak. Jurnal Masyarakat Informatika ISSN: 2086-4930 Vol. Bentuk penulisan algoritma yang kedua adalah pseudocode. Sebuah Angka Acak 3, 1. Dengan ini penulis mendapatkan sebuah ide untuk membuat aplikasi yang berkategori susun4 Pembangkitan Bilangan Acak. Fungsi RAND merupakan fungsi yang dipakai untuk membuat angka random atau acak pada Microsoft Excel. Buatlah algoritma yang direpresentasikan dalam bentuk flowchart dan pseudocode untuk mengurutkan data. Semakin banyak variabel, semakin jauh titik data. Menambahkan dua Angka Python November 24, 2020. In: SIAM Journal of Computing, 5 (Dec. oleh Belajar Statistik MPC, Probability, Simple Random 1 Januari 2021. Untuk menghasilkan angka acak "benar", generator angka acak mengumpulkan "entropi," atau data acak dari dunia fisik di sekitar mereka. RNG adalah algoritma yang menghasilkan serangkaian angka acak secara terus-menerus. Cukup masukkan batas angka terkecil dan terbesar, lalu klik tombol Acak Angka untuk mendapatkan hasilnya. Dimulai dengan membangkitkan bilangan acak berdistribusi Uniform kontinyu, U(0;1), dan selanjutnya bilangan acak. Sekarang, kemanan algoritma Caesar Cipher sudah tidak bisa dijamin lagi. angka acak yang dipakai dalam proses pindah silang yaitu angka acak terbesar dan terkecil. Diagram alur dari sebuah algoritme (Algoritme Euclid) untuk menghitung faktor persekutuan terbesar (f. Prim: Shortest connection networks and some generalisations. Angka yang akan muncul dengan menggunakan fungsi ini nantinya meliputi angka lebih dari 0 hingga kurang dari angka 1. Salah satu metode yang menggunakan algoritma PRNG adalah Linear. Rumus akan menghitung dan memberikan nilai. Fungsi Algoritma Pemrograman. randint (1, 100) Variabel “angka_acak” akan menyimpan hasil angka random. Anda akan mudah memahaminya, tapi yang jelas tehnik ini sangat sesuai dengan algoritma tahun 2021 yang digunakan oleh. Misalkan terdapat 6 bilangan yang tersedia secara acak, kedalaman pohon Dalam algoritma backtracking, suatu simpul hidup akan diperluas dan pencarian akan dilakukan secara mendalam berfokus ada salah satu simpul. Dalam algoritma genetika, gen ini bisa berupa nilai biner, float, integer maupun karakter, atau kombinatorial. 1. Buatlah kode program C++ untuk mengurutkan angka menggunakan algoritma bubble sort. Angka <- 3, 1, 4, 2 5. Inisialisasi sentroid dengan mengocok kumpulan data terlebih dahulu, lalu secara acak memilih titik data K untuk sentroid tanpa. Lalu program akan mengeluarkan angka acak yang berasal dari fungsi random. Pilih sebuah soal acak K diantara 1 sampai dengan jumlah soal yang belum dicoret. Pilih secara acak i, dengan 0 ≤ i < n 2. Nilai m akan menentukan jumlah bilangan acak yang dihasilkan. Jika x < x i +1, maka bilangan acak yang dihasilkan adalah x 4. 3. Algoritma ini berfungsi untuk mencari elemen terkecil dalam suatu array lalu menukarnya dengan elemen pertama. Dimana: Xn = bilangan acak ke-n dari deretnya. Algoritma ini berfungsi untuk mengurutkan tiga bilangan acak dengan cara membandingkan setiap pasangan elemen dan menukarnya jika elemen sebelah kiri lebih. aslinya[12]. Fungsi RandomGenerator() inilah yang berisi sebuah algoritma pembangkit bilangan acak. Algoritma, pseudocode dan flowchart login posted on march 27, 2018 march 27, 2018 by matyas wahyubagaskara pada kesempatan ini saya akan memberikan algoritma, pseudocode dan flowchart tentang login pada tutorial sebelumnya, langsung saja kita mulai Posted on october 3, 2011 by fitricahyani. Kemudian penelitian oleh Tambunan et al.